HF 4211 Minnesota House · 2025-2026 Regular Session

Grant for purchasing and installing a continuous emission monitoring system to measure lead emissions from a permitted facility funded.

This bill authorizes funding for a grant program that helps a permitted facility purchase and install equipment to continuously monitor lead emissions in the air. The program is designed for facilities that have frequently exceeded lead emission limits and are located near residential areas, with priority given to those meeting these criteria. The grant can cover up to 100% of the costs for buying and installing the monitoring system, which measures real-time pollutant concentrations to ensure compliance with emission standards. Administrative costs and technical assistance for the grant recipient may also be reimbursed from the allocated funds. The appropriation is a one-time allocation available until June 30, 2029, and becomes effective upon final enactment.
